linux下安装python3和对应的pip环境教程详解

yipeiwu_com5年前Python基础

1、下载python3.6的安装包:

    wget https://www.python.org/ftp/python/3.6.0/Python-3.6.0.tgz

2、解压后,进入到解压目录下,执行如下命令,将python3.6进行编译,如下是将python的环境编译到/usr/local/python3的目录下,注意先创建该目录:

./configure –prefix=/usr/local/python3

3、安装

make
make install

4、安装完成后,为了使用方便,创建软连接:

ln -s /usr/local/python3/bin/python3 /usr/bin/python3

5、此时,敲入python3,如果能显示如下,表示python3已经安装成功:

6、安装完python环境后,需要安装对应的pip环境:

a、wget https://bootstrap.pypa.io/get-pip.py
b、python3 get-pip.py    (注意:必须使用python3,否则可能会把其他的python版本的pip给覆盖)

此时在/usr/local/python3/bin路径下,对应的pip就已经安装完成。

7、如果也要为pip设置软链接,则使用:

ln -n /usr/local/python3/bin/pip /usr/bin/pip3

至此,python的环境搭建完成:

python3为python环境
pip3为python3对应的pip环境

总结

以上所述是小编给大家介绍的linux下安装python3和对应的pip环境教程详解,希望对大家有所帮助,如果大家有任何疑问请给我留言,小编会及时回复大家的。在此也非常感谢大家对【听图阁-专注于Python设计】网站的支持!
如果你觉得本文对你有帮助,欢迎转载,烦请注明出处,谢谢!

相关文章

Python使用base64模块进行二进制数据编码详解

前言 昨天团队的学妹来问关于POP3协议的问题,所以今天稍稍研究了下POP3协议的格式和Python里面的poplib。而POP服务器往回传的数据里有一部分需要用到Base64进行解码,...

Python实现读取TXT文件数据并存进内置数据库SQLite3的方法

本文实例讲述了Python实现读取TXT文件数据并存进内置数据库SQLite3的方法。分享给大家供大家参考,具体如下: 当TXT文件太大,计算机内存不够时,我们可以选择按行读取TXT文件...

Python获取暗黑破坏神3战网前1000命位玩家的英雄技能统计

Python获取暗黑破坏神3战网前1000命位玩家的英雄技能统计

说实在的个人对游戏并没有多大的兴趣,但唯独对暴雪的Diablo系列很有感情,去年年初开始玩Diablo3,断断续续,感觉最麻烦的是选择技能,每次版本更新可能都有更优的build,这对于我...

Python正则表达式分组概念与用法详解

本文实例讲述了Python正则表达式分组概念与用法。分享给大家供大家参考,具体如下: 正则表达式分组 分组就是用一对圆括号“()”括起来的正则表达式,匹配出的内容就表示一个分组。从正则...

pycharm显示远程图片的实现

pycharm显示远程图片的实现

首先,你要知道pycharm可以通过ssh链接到远程服务器,并且也能够用pycharm运行远程服务器的代码。可以参考/post/173477.htm 这里配置 远程图片显示问题 如果上...